Kentucky State University professor selected to serve on steering committee

A Kentucky State University professor was recently selected to serve on the Perkins V steering committee at the Kentucky Department of Education.

Dr. Patricia Higgins, associate professor in the School of Education and Human Development, was recently invited to serve on the committee.

Perkins V, also known as the Strengthening Career and Technical Education for the 21st Century Act, is a federal education program that invests in secondary and postsecondary career technical education (CTE) programs across the United States, according to information from Advance CTE.

The steering committee will help rewrite Kentucky’s plan for Perkins V.
